China GDP growth 'likely to slow'
www.chinanews.cn 2005-07-12 11:22:10
(Agencies)
July 12 - China's economic growth will slow to 8.6 percent in the third
quarter and to 8.2 percent in the fourth amid government efforts to make
growth more sustainable, the China Securities Journal quoted a think-tank
as predicting.
That would take full-year growth to 8.8 percent, significantly lower than
9.5 percent seen last year and in 2003, the paper quoted a report by the
National Development and Reform Commission's Macroeconomic Institute as
saying.
The slower pace of growth would be in accordance with government efforts
to adjust macroeconomic controls and would not mean that China would
enter a cycle of low economic growth in the coming years, the paper
quoted the think-tank as saying.
The property market, which has been a focus of government efforts to cool
investment amid rapidly rising prices in major cities, would slow
significantly, the paper said, adding there were no assurances that a
soft landing in the sector could be achieved.
Export growth would also decelerate significantly, while a tight credit
environment would put the brakes on investment, it said.
China has entered a mild slowdown that could last one to two years, a
senior official from a powerful government agency said on Monday,
recommending faster credit growth as an antidote.
